kotlin data class parcelable

Parcelize data class Student val idLong val name. One example would be to mark method as in derived class.


Representing View State With Kotlin Data Classes R Androiddev

This is demonstrated in the code below.

. First you need to make your data class Parcelable. The inline modifier means that the function itself and the function passed to it will be inlined into the call site it means like you were implementing. Overview Guides Reference Samples Design Quality.

I think this can be simpler now with recent Kotlin using Parcelable. An automatic Parcelable implementation generator. AndroidExtensions experimental true Then in you.

You dont need to write any. 31 Inline Functions. Lo primero que haré será crear un data class llamado Venue y haré que implemente Parcelable.

Class Schoolvar nameString var addressStringParcelable pass data like this val school Schooldemodemo val intent Intentthis activityBclassjava. If your class requires. Lo bueno es que Kotlin nos permite efectuar implementaciones en.

In such classes some standard functionality and some utility functions are often. Data class Userval firstName. Another way would be to.

Parcelable Android Developers. First add it to your data class like this. Note the default value it allows Kotlin to automatically generate an additional empty constructor which is required by the Java Been specification.

While its a good practice to make field in java theres no strict requirement for the field to be marked as such. How do I Parcelize a data class. If your class requires more advanced serialization logic write it inside a companion class.

When you annotate a class with Parcelize a Parcelable implementation is automatically generated as shown in the following example. Declare the serialized properties in a primary constructor and add a Parcelize annotation. Data classes It is not unusual to create classes whose main purpose is to hold data.

Null SerializedNamevariable val variable. Since you are in Kotlin you can skip the implementation and instead install a nice feature. Kotlin Parcelable With Code Examples Well attempt to use programming in this lesson to solve the Kotlin Parcelable puzzle.

Parcelize data class HistoryTree val id. Parcelize data class SomeData val id. Null val variable.

This is most easily done using Parcelize instructions here. Parcelize data class TimeSeries val sourceInfo. Just add this in buildgradle.

Parcelable Parcelize annotation to your model. Data class TimeSeries SerializedNamesourceInfo val sourceInfo.


Using Parcelize In Kotlin Multiplatform Ankush Gupta


Android Intent Handling Between Activities Using Kotlin Digitalocean


Android Parcelable For Kotlin Is Not Working Stack Overflow


Parcelable Android Pass Data Between Activitiy Kotlin Parcelize Eyehunts


Serializable Vs Parcelable


Android Parcelable In Kotlin Multiplatform Droidcon


Serializable Vs Parcelable


Flying The Kotlin Spaceship At Twilio


Orientation Change With Kotlin Parcelable Data Classes Tell Me How A Place For Technology Geekier


Parcelable Code Generator For Kotlin Intellij Idea Android Studio Plugin Marketplace


Writing Kotlin Parcelize Compiler Plugin For Ios By Arkadii Ivanov Bumble Tech Medium


Kotlin Savedinstancestate를 이용하여 Activity 데이터 보존하기


Parcelable Android Pass Data Between Activitiy Kotlin Parcelize Eyehunts


Serializable Vs Parcelable


Kotlin 实现了parcelable 但是activity之间传递时arraylist的值为什么还是为null Guangdeshishe的博客 Csdn博客


From Java To Kotlin Beyond Alt Shift Cmd K Droidcon Italy


Parcelize Styling Android


Android Parcelable In Kotlin Multiplatform Droidcon


Android Parcelable In Kotlin Multiplatform Droidcon

Iklan Atas Artikel

Iklan Tengah Artikel 1

Iklan Tengah Artikel 2

Iklan Bawah Artikel